Abstract

An object detection apparatus includes a data acquisition system configured to acquire diagnostic data of the subject, an image reconstructor configured to reconstruct at least one image of the subject from the diagnostic data, and a data retrieval device configured to retrieve a first set of bookmarks identifying a first set of objects of interest in the at least one image. The object detection apparatus further includes a computer programmed to display the at least one image on a console and detect input from the user corresponding to a second set of bookmarks identifying a second set of objects of interest in the image. The computer is further programmed to selectively allow the user to incorporate each bookmark of the first set of bookmarks into the second set of bookmarks.
